Ms. Q is a 37-year-old woman who was treated for the past month with antibiotics for a severe bacterial throat infection. After the throat infection cleared, she reported dysuria, dyspareunia, and a thick white vaginal discharge. Microscopic examination of the discharge revealed the usual bacteria but also large numbers of microbes, which appeared to be fungal organisms. Based on the patient history, signs and symptoms, and results of the microscopic examination, explain how the candidiasis occurred. (See Candidiasis.)
Explain other risk factors for the development of this condition. (See Candidiasis.)
